Output 52927011293d0ecd38ec901b23686132041eb6cf958acfa28c0c5d110de17d22:0

value
1292000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00def8cba857191f9aabd74177322fab4c1e6421 OP_EQUAL
address
31md2u9ukb76JN5hqMxrLMuBsFnkw6jwsM
transaction
52927011293d0ecd38ec901b23686132041eb6cf958acfa28c0c5d110de17d22
confirmations
178312
spent
true